The FIAT 500 is a popular subcompact car produced by the Italian automaker FIAT. First introduced in 1957, it gained popularity for its small size, retro styling, and efficiency. The modern version of the FIAT 500 was reintroduced in 2007 and has been a success in the global market.

The FIAT 500 has a distinctive design that pays homage to its retro predecessor, featuring rounded lines, a compact body, and a small grille. It is available in various trims and editions, each with its own unique features and styling elements. The interior of the FIAT 500 is characterized by a simple yet stylish design with modern technology and comfort features.

In terms of performance, the FIAT 500 offers a range of engine options, including gasoline, diesel, and electric variants, depending on the market. The engines are generally small and fuel-efficient, making the FIAT 500 an ideal city car. It typically offers good maneuverability and an enjoyable driving experience.

The FIAT 500 is also known for its customization options. Buyers can choose from a variety of exterior colors, wheel designs, and interior trims to personalize their car. Additionally, there are often special editions and limited edition models available with unique features and styling cues.

Overall, the FIAT 500 is a compact car that combines a retro-inspired design with modern features and technology. It is a popular choice for urban dwellers and those who appreciate its distinctive style and efficiency.

Models, Generations, Redesigns

FIAT 500 is a popular compact car manufactured by Fiat since 1957. Over the years, there have been several models, generations, and redesigns of the FIAT 500.

  1. First Generation (1957-1975): The original FIAT 500, also known as the "Cinquecento," was a two-door city car with a rear-mounted engine. It had a small, retro-looking design with a rounded body and a folding fabric roof.

  2. Second Generation (2007-present): In 2007, FIAT introduced a modern version of the 500, also known as the "New FIAT 500" or "Nuova 500." This model retained the same retro-inspired design cues as the original 500 but featured modern technology and conveniences. It was available as a three-door hatchback or a convertible.

  3. Abarth 500: A performance version of the FIAT 500, the Abarth 500, was introduced in 2008. It featured sportier styling, a more powerful engine, upgraded suspension, and other performance modifications. The Abarth 500 was aimed at enthusiasts who desired a faster and more dynamic driving experience.

  4. Third Generation (2020-present): In 2020, FIAT introduced the third generation of the FIAT 500, known as the "New 500." This version is fully electric and features a more modern and refined design compared to its predecessors. It offers a longer range, advanced technology, and improved performance thanks to its electric powertrain.

  5. FIAT 500L: In 2012, FIAT introduced the FIAT 500L, a larger and more spacious version of the 500. It featured a taller roofline and a more practical interior with increased cargo space. The 500L was aimed at customers who needed more space but still wanted the stylish design of the 500.

  6. FIAT 500X: The FIAT 500X is a compact SUV based on the FIAT 500 platform. It was introduced in 2014 and offered a higher ride height and more off-road capability compared to the regular 500. The 500X retained the distinctive styling cues of the 500 while providing the practicality and versatility of an SUV.

  7. FIAT 500e: The FIAT 500e is an all-electric version of the FIAT 500 introduced in 2013. It offers zero-emission driving and a range suitable for everyday commuting. The 500e has a similar design to the regular 500 but features unique electric powertrain components.

These are some of the notable models, generations, and redesigns of the FIAT 500. Each iteration has brought new technology, design updates, and improved performance to meet the evolving needs and preferences of customers.

Engine, Transmission, and Performance

The FIAT 500 comes with two engine options: a 1.4-liter inline-four cylinder engine and a 1.3-liter multijet diesel engine. The 1.4-liter engine produces 101 horsepower and 97 lb-ft of torque, while the diesel engine produces 93 horsepower and 148 lb-ft of torque.

As for the transmission, the FIAT 500 comes with a five-speed manual transmission as standard, with the option of a six-speed automatic transmission on select models.

In terms of performance, the FIAT 500 offers decent acceleration and handling. The 1.4-liter engine provides sufficient power for city driving, but may feel underpowered on the highway. The diesel engine, on the other hand, offers good low-end torque and fuel efficiency.

Overall, the FIAT 500 is not known for its performance prowess, but it offers a fun and nimble driving experience, especially in urban settings.

Fuel Economy, True MPG

The fuel economy of a FIAT 500 can vary depending on the trim level and engine option. On average, the FIAT 500 has a fuel economy rating of around 28-33 MPG in the city and 33-38 MPG on the highway. These numbers are for the standard 1.4-liter engine with a manual transmission. The FIAT 500e, which is an all-electric version of the FIAT 500, has an estimated range of 84 miles per charge.

Interior, Exterior, Comfort

The interior of the FIAT 500 is compact and stylish. It features a retro-inspired design with rounded contours and chrome accents. The seats are comfortable and supportive, providing a good amount of cushioning for both the driver and passengers.

The dashboard is simple and easy to use, with user-friendly controls and a clear, easy-to-read instrument cluster. The cabin feels well-built, with high-quality materials throughout.

In terms of comfort, the FIAT 500 offers decent legroom and headroom for a compact car. However, taller passengers may find the rear seats a bit cramped, especially for longer journeys. The trunk space is also limited, so it may not be suitable for hauling larger items.

On the exterior, the FIAT 500 has a distinctive and iconic design that stands out on the road. Its compact size makes it easy to maneuver in tight spaces, making it well-suited for city driving. The car also features a panoramic glass roof option, which adds to the overall open and airy feel of the cabin.

In terms of driving comfort, the FIAT 500 offers a smooth and responsive ride. The suspension is well-tuned, providing a comfortable and controlled driving experience. The car also has good visibility thanks to its large, wraparound windows.

Overall, the FIAT 500 offers a comfortable and stylish interior, with a compact and maneuverable exterior design. It is well-suited for city driving and provides a comfortable ride for both the driver and passengers.

Infotainment and Connectivity

The FIAT 500 offers a range of infotainment and connectivity features to enhance the driving experience.

One of the main features is the Uconnect system, which includes a 5-inch touchscreen display. This system allows you to control various functions such as the audio system, phone connectivity, and navigation (if equipped). It also supports features like Bluetooth audio streaming and voice command.

In terms of audio options, the FIAT 500 offers a standard AM/FM radio system with MP3 capabilities. Higher trim levels can also be equipped with a Beats Premium Audio System, which provides a premium sound experience with seven speakers and a trunk-mounted subwoofer.

Additionally, the FIAT 500 offers smartphone integration through Apple CarPlay and Android Auto. This allows you to connect your phone to the car's infotainment system and access various apps and features directly from the touchscreen display. You can make phone calls, send text messages, listen to music, and use navigation apps like Google Maps or Apple Maps.

To keep you connected on the go, the FIAT 500 also offers available 4G LTE Wi-Fi hotspot capability. This allows you to connect your devices to the car's Wi-Fi network and access the internet while on the road.

Overall, the FIAT 500 provides a range of infotainment and connectivity features to keep you entertained and connected while driving. Whether you want to listen to your favorite music, make phone calls, or use navigation apps, the FIAT 500 has you covered.

Safety and Driver-Assistance Features

The FIAT 500 comes equipped with a number of safety and driver-assistance features to help keep you and your passengers safe on the road. Some of these features include:

  1. Advanced Multistage Front Airbags: These airbags are designed to deploy with varying levels of force, depending on the severity of the impact.

  2. Driver and Front-Passenger Seat-Mounted Side Airbags: These side airbags are designed to provide additional protection in the event of a side impact.

  3. Side-Curtain Front and Rear Airbags: These airbags deploy from the headliner to help provide protection during a side impact or rollover situation.

  4. Blind Spot Monitoring System: This system uses sensors to detect vehicles in your blind spot and alerts you with an audible and visual warning if you try to change lanes when a vehicle is present.

  5. Rear Cross Path Detection: This feature uses sensors to detect vehicles approaching from the side as you reverse out of a parking space. It alerts you with an audible and visual warning if a vehicle is detected.

  6. Rear Park Assist: This feature uses sensors to detect objects behind the vehicle as you reverse. It alerts you with an audible warning and provides visual guidance to help you park safely.

  7. Electronic Stability Control: This system helps maintain vehicle stability by adjusting engine throttle and applying individual brakes when necessary to help prevent oversteer or understeer.

  8. Anti-lock Brake System: This system helps to prevent wheel lockup during hard braking, allowing you to maintain steering control while stopping.

  9. Traction Control System: This system helps reduce wheel spin by applying individual brakes and reducing engine power when necessary, helping to improve traction and control.

  10. Hill Start Assist: This feature automatically holds the brakes for a short period of time after you release the brake pedal on a hill, giving you time to apply the accelerator without rolling backwards.

  11. Tire Pressure Monitoring System: This system alerts you if a tire's pressure is significantly low, which can help prevent tire damage or a blowout.

These are just some of the safety and driver-assistance features available in the FIAT 500. It's important to note that not all features may be available on all trim levels or optional packages.
